ANOKA, Minn. -(Ammoland.com)-  Federal® introduces five new, economic and reliable options from American Eagle®. From one of the most trusted names in ammunition comes good quality loads designed for target practice. These rifle and handgun additions are best-suited for honing skills in an affordable manner. Available summer 2010.

Reliable ammunition. Easy on the pocketbook.

Four new centerfire handgun offerings meet the needs of individual shooters. The .38 Super load is designed to meet Bianchi power factor min and max. And the .327 Federal Magnum now has a softer shooting option for target practice. This new offering matches the Personal Defense® Hydra-Shok® load in felt recoil.

Feeding firearms the right ammunition helps shooters benefit from quality ammunition at the right price. American Eagle provides numerous options for the range. This product line allows shooters excellent ammunition to practice, train or enjoy some time shooting.

Another option for exciting caliber

Enthusiasts of the .338 Federal will be happy to have a load designed for affordable performance on the range. And the new lighter-shooting 185-grain option is ideal for the new AR-style rifles chambered in .338 Federal.

American Eagle Ammunition
American Eagle Ammunition

Rifle

  • AE338F .338 Federal 185-grain Soft Point 2750 fps

Handgun

  • AE38S3 .38 Super 115-grain JHP 1130 fps
  • AE327A .327 Federal 85-grain JSP 1400 fps
  • AE921 9x21mm 124-grain Soft Point 1150 fps
  • AE45LC 45 Colt 225-grain JSP 860 fps

About Federal® Cartridge Company:
Headquartered in Anoka, Minnesota, Federal Cartridge Company has been providing hunters and shooters with high-quality rimfire, centerfire and shotshell ammunition since 1922. It pioneered the Premium category of ammunition and is part of the world’s leading ammunition manufacturer, ATK Armament Systems. For more information on Federal, visit www.federalpremium.com.

About ATK Armament Systems:
ATK Armament Systems has its headquarters in Utah, employs 6,000 people and is the world’s largest ammunition manufacturing entity—generating approximately $1.5 billion annually in sales. The organization manufactures small and medium caliber ammunition, medium caliber gun systems, rocket motors, ammunition propellants, commercial and military smokeless powder, law enforcement and sporting ammunition, tactical systems, optics and shooting accessories. It also operates two U.S. Army ammunition manufacturing plants. www.atk.com.
